Buying Guide: Key Purchase Considerations For Electric Pumps
Choosing the right electric pump for inflatable boats involves weighing several factors to match your needs. Here are essential considerations from multiple perspectives, along with practical recommendations.
- Maximum pressure and intended use: For boats and high-volume inflatables, target models offering up to at least 15-20 PSI to ensure proper chamber stiffness without over-inflation. Some pumps excel at rapid fill, while others prioritize precise pressure control with auto-off features.
- Power source and portability: Wall outlet (AC) models are great for home setups, while 12V car adapters enable on-site inflation. Consider a lightweight design with a carry handle if you travel frequently by kayak or boat.
- Deflation functionality: Pumps with deflate modes save time and space, especially when packing after a trip. Auto-deflation or manual venting options help tailor compression to your equipment.
- Nozzle compatibility: Look for multiple nozzle sizes and universal adapters to match air chambers across boats, air mattresses, tents, pool floats, and more. Secure fitting prevents air leaks during operation.
- Auto-off and safety features: Auto-stop when target pressure is reached reduces the risk of over-inflation. A built-in fuse or overload protection adds safety for extended use in outdoor environments.
- Durability and noise: Pumps designed for outdoor use should resist dust and moisture. Consider models with efficient cooling and lower noise levels for comfortable operation around water.
- Deflation speed and efficiency: For quick storage, a pump with high-flow deflation can dramatically reduce packing time, especially for large inflatables like boats or raft tubes.
- Maintenance and care: Avoid using pumps for balloons or high-pressure sports equipment not specified by the manufacturer. Regularly inspect power cords and nozzles for signs of wear.
In selecting a pump for an inflatable boat, prioritize a balance of speed, pressure control, and power options. If you frequently inflate multiple items during trips, a model with auto-off and multiple nozzles can streamline setup and packing, while a cooling-enabled pump provides reliability during longer sessions on the water.
